Subject: Re: [PATCH V6] Allow compaction of unevictable pages
Date: Thu, 19 Mar 2015 15:56:14 +0100	[thread overview]
Message-ID: <550AE38E.7090006@suse.cz> (raw)
In-Reply-To: <1426773430-31052-1-git-send-email-emunson-JqFfY2XvxFXQT0dZR+AlfA@public.gmane.org>

On 03/19/2015 02:57 PM, Eric B Munson wrote:
> Currently, pages which are marked as unevictable are protected from
> compaction, but not from other types of migration.  The POSIX real time
> extension explicitly states that mlock() will prevent a major page
> fault, but the spirit of is is that mlock() should give a process the
> ability to control sources of latency, including minor page faults.
> However, the mlock manpage only explicitly says that a locked page will
> not be written to swap and this can cause some confusion.  The
> compaction code today, does not give a developer who wants to avoid swap
> but wants to have large contiguous areas available any method to achieve
> this state.  This patch introduces a sysctl for controlling compaction
> behavoir with respect to the unevictable lru.  Users that demand no page

  behavior

> faults after a page is present can set compact_unevictable to 0 and

                                        compact_unevictable_allowed

> users who need the large contiguous areas can enable compaction on
> locked memory by leaving the default value of 1.
> 
> To illustrate this problem I wrote a quick test program that mmaps a
> large number of 1MB files filled with random data.  These maps are
> created locked and read only.  Then every other mmap is unmapped and I
> attempt to allocate huge pages to the static huge page pool.  When the
> compact_unevictable sysctl is 0, I cannot allocate hugepages after

compact_unevictable_allowed

> fragmenting memory.  When the value is set to 1, allocations succeed.
>
